Golden Jubilee
Jubilee bust of Queen Victoria wearing imperial crown and facing left, a long veil falls behind the head, the bust is draped and decorated with the Star of the Garter, and also the badge of the Imperial Order of the Crown of India.
Script: Latin
Lettering:
VICTORIA D:G: BRITT: REG: F:D:
J.E.B.
Engraver: Joseph Edgar Boehm
St. George on horseback holding a short sword in his right hand, the horse rearing to right over a fallen dragon which has a broken lance in its chest.
